四臂星型聚乙二醇/聚乳酸的合成及其负载羟基喜树碱研
究
谢环环;王月霞;杨鹏飞;冯连晶;李丽娟;张璇
【期刊名称】《山东轻工业学院学报(自然科学版)》 【年(卷),期】2016(030)002
【摘要】4-armed star poly ( ethylene glycol )/polylactide copolymers ( 4SPEG/PLA ) were synthesized by ring-opening polymerization of lactide ( LA ) with 4-armed poly ( ethylene glycol ) as macromolecular initiator and stannous octoate as catalyst.Hydroxycamptothecin ( HCPT )-loaded nanoparticles made from 4SPEG/PLA were prepared by dialysis method.The size and size distribution, drug loading content, stability, in vitro drug release and in vitro cell cytotoxicity of HCPT-loaded nanoparticles were studied.It was found that the size distribution was narrow and the average diameter was below 200 nm.In vitro drug release experiments indicated that HCPT-loaded nanoparticles showed sustained release profile.Cytotocicity tests showed that the cytotoxicity of HCPT-loaded nanoparticles against cancer cell in vitro was remarkably higher than that of free drugs.These data demonstrated that such HCPT-loaded nanoparticles may serve as a stable delivery system for poorly soluble HCPT.%以四臂聚乙二醇为引发剂,辛酸亚锡为催化剂,通过开环聚合反应制备四臂星型聚乙二醇/聚乳酸共聚物。通过透析法制备了负载抗肿瘤药物羟基喜树碱的四臂星型聚乙二醇/聚乳酸纳米粒子,并对其粒径
